1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a technique online through which a long URL could be transformed into a shorter, much more manageable variety. This shortened URL redirects to the original very long URL when frequented. Expert services like Bitly and TinyURL are very well-regarded examples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the advent of social media marketing platforms like Twitter, in which character limits for posts manufactured it difficult to share long URLs.

Outside of social networking, URL shorteners are helpful in advertising strategies, e-mails, and printed media where prolonged URLs can be cumbersome.

two. Main Elements of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ener generally includes the following factors:

Internet Interface: This is actually the entrance-stop section in which people can enter their long URLs and acquire shortened versions. It can be a straightforward sort on a web page.
Database: A database is essential to retailer the mapping amongst the first lengthy URL and the shortened Model.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L solutions like MongoDB can be used.
Redirection Logic: This can be the backend logic that can take the short URL and redirects the consumer towards the corresponding very long URL. This logic is usually carried out in the world wide web server or an software layer.
API: Several URL shorteners deliver an API to ensure that 3rd-get together applications can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the original very long URLs.
3. Designing the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ting a protracted URL into a brief a single. Several strategies can be used, including:

Hashing: The prolonged URL is often hashed into a hard and fast-size string, which serves as being the quick URL. On the other hand, hash collisions (distinctive URLs leading to a similar hash) must be managed.
Base62 Encoding: Just one popular strategy is to employ Base62 encoding (which works by using sixty two people: 0-9, A-Z, and also a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ds for the entry within the databases. This process makes certain that the limited URL is as limited as you possibly can.
Random String Era: Another solution will be to produce a random string of a fixed duration (e.g., 6 characters) and Check out if it’s presently in use within the database. Otherwise, it’s assigned into the lengthy URL.
four. Database Administration
The databases schema for just a URL shortener is normally simple, with two Most important fields:

ID: A singular identifier for every URL entry.
Extended URL: The initial URL that needs to be shortened.
Quick URL/Slug: The limited Variation with the URL, usually stored as a singular string.
Along with these, you might want to store metadata including the development date, expiration day, and the volume of instances the short URL has long been accessed.

five. Dealing with Redirection
Redirection can be a vital Element of the URL shortener's operation. When a person clicks on a short URL, the support really should rapidly retrieve the first URL from your databases and redirect the person making use of an HTTP 301 (everlasting redirect) or 302 (short-term redirect) status code.

Efficiency is essential listed here, as the procedure must be almost instantaneous. Approaches like database indexing and caching (e.g., employing Redis or Memcached) can be utilized to hurry up the retrieval process.

6. Protection Concerns
Safety is an important problem in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ener is often abused to spread malicious back links. Utilizing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-celebration safety products and services to examine URLs prior to shortening them can mitigate this chance.
Spam Avoidance: Level restricting and CAPTCHA can stop abuse by spammers wanting to make Many short URLs.
7. Scalability
Because the URL shortener grows, it may have to manage a lot of URLs and redirect requests. This demands a scalable architecture, maybe invol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ute website traffic throughout various servers to take care of superior loads.
Distributed Databases: Use databases that can sc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Separate fears like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into distinctive products and services to further improve scalability and maintainability.
eight. Analytics
URL shorteners usually offer analytics to track how frequently a short URL is clicked, in which the visitors is coming from, as well as other practical metrics. This involves logging Just about every redirect and possibly integrating with analytics platforms.
